What are frequency adverbs? Frequency adverbs are adverbs that state how often something happens or someone does something. What is the grammatical structure frequency adverbs? In geranal frequencey adverbs are used just like any other adverb. They come before the main verb, except if the main verb is the verb "to be" then adverbs comes after the verb. Below is a chart a frequency adverbs, the numbers after the adverbs will give you an idea of the how often an event would take place. Frequency Adverbs Always nearly/almost always 90% Usually 80% Very Often/Frequently 70% Often 60% Sometimes 50% Occasionally 40% Almost never/ever 20% Seldom/Almost never 10% Never 0% |
